A Thousand years ago ancient Persians believed that
the Sun is the
center of energy and the lion was the symbol of power and braveness.
The proof of that is in one of the ancient hieroglyphics found in Iran;
a portrait of Mitra the Angel of light posed next to the Sun. Also the famous "Derafsh Kaviani" which was
the flag of a black smith who uprised against the evil King Zahawk using his apron
as a flag carried with three different coloured ribbons: red, purple and yellow hanging from the bottom. At all times,
a Lion and the Sun
have appeared on the most flags during every dynasty that ruled Iran with
different colors. During Safavie dynasty ,who were religious rulers, Imam
Ali's (Prophet Mohammad's son in law) sword "Zolfghar" was added to the flag. During Afshari dynasty, Nadar
Shah created
a rectangular flag: red, white and green using a Lion and the Sun as emblem.
During Pahlvi dynasty a crown was added to the flag as a symbol of monarchy
and later was
removed. We can not relate this emblem to any particular ruler or dynasty,
